All through this season they’ve been showing b&w scenes from some event in the future, which featured a charred pink teddy in Walts pool, all the windows of his car shattered and 2 dead bodies lying in the driveway. It seems this was all just misdirection to make you think somehow that Walt caused this event…. and actually it’s only after typing that, that I realize that he did, in a domino effect way. Last week, he let Jane, Jesses girlfriend die, this caused her father Q… I mean Donald… to go into an emotional spiral, and as an air traffic controller, this emotional distraction caused him to not notice 2 737′s on a collision course. So, in effect, Walt triggered the events that led up to this disaster, whether he will become aware of this or not? I guess we’ll have to wait till next season. Overall though I like the progression, especially the knowledge at the end that Skylar now knows Walt for the liar that he is. How he will squirm his way out of this one I don’t know.

Easter Egg: If you put together the titles of all the episodes that start with the B&W flashforward they spell out the sentence “737 Down Over ABQ”… neat huh.
